The Network Administration Program is designed to provide students with the basic knowledge and skills in installation, troubleshoot PCs and managing a small Local Area Network using Windows 2000 and Windows 98. Students are also prepared for the A+, Network+, and Microsoft Certified Professional exams.

  • Course Code : CTC 201

  • Clock Hours: 600 Hours

  • Calender Weeks: 20 Wks

Course Description

MS-101 Windows 98 (ISBN# 1-57231-683-7)
- 30 Hours
This course introduces the student to the Window 98 environment, with emphasis on customizing the desktop Windows and using Windows Explore to manage folders and files.

MS-102 Word (ISBN# 0-7356-0699-4)
- 30 Hours
This course designed to provide students with the knowledge and skills in using Microsoft Word. Students will learn how to create, save, customize, and modify a Word document.

MS-103 Excel (ISBN# 0-7356-0700)
- 30 hours
This course is designed to provide students with knowledge and skills in Microsoft Excel. Students will learn how to create, editing, and modify a worksheet.

PC 101 A+ Certification (ISBN # 0-07-212679-5)
- 120 hours
This certification exam measures your ability to install, configure, and troubleshoot desktop computers. In addition, this test measures the skills required to setup and manage small Local Area Network.

MCSE 70-210* Administering Windows 2000 Professional (ISBN#073561458x)
- 60 hours
This certification exam measures your ability to implement, administer, and troubleshoot information systems that incorporate Microsoft Windows 2000.

MCSE 70-215* Administering Windows 2000 Server
(ISBN# 0735609888)
- 60 hours
This certification exam measures your ability to implement, administer, and troubleshoot information systems that incorporate Microsoft Windows 2000 Server.

MCSE 70-216* Administering Windows 2000 Network Infrastructure (ISBN# 0735609896)
- 60 hours
This certification exam measures your ability to install, manage, monitor, configure, and troubleshoot DNS, DHCP, Remote Access, Network Protocols, IP Routing, and WINS in a Windows 2000 network infrastructure. In addition, this test measures the skills required to manage, monitor, and troubleshoot Network Address Translation and Certificate Services.

MCSE 70-217* Windows 2000 Directory Services
(ISBN# 0735612676)
- 60 hours
This certification exam measures your ability to install, configure, and troubleshoot the Windows 2000 Active Directory components, DNS for Active Directory, and Active Directory security solutions. In addition, this test measures the skills required to manage, monitor, and optimize the desktop environment by using Group Policy.

Introduction to InterNetworking
- 120 hours

This module will introduce students to the UNIX operating system and router protocols.

Job Placement Assistance
- 30 hours

This course provides students with basic skills in conducting resume and job search using the Internet and other sources.
